Is Telosa the Future of Urban Living for Digital Nomads?

Is Telosa the Future of Urban Living for Digital Nomads?


The Vision for Telosa: A New Urban Landscape

Imagine a city that innovatively blends modern technology with community-centric governance. Enter Telosa, a conceptual city being designed by the renowned architecture firm BIG under the direction of business visionary Marc Lore. Set to be constructed in the American desert—potentially Nevada—Telosa promises a striking mobility hub among its futuristic landscapes.

Transformative Mobility Hub: Redefining Transit

At the heart of Telosa lies its circular transit hub, where groundbreaking transportation will cater to the city's anticipated 5 million residents by 2050. The mobility hub features a vast, open-air space with wooden tiers designed to host various modes of transport, including autonomous vehicles capable of transitioning between train and helicopter. This innovative transportation system aims to offer a seamless and eco-friendly travel experience.

A Community-Centric Approach: Equitism

One of the most compelling aspects of Telosa is its governance model known as Equitism. This system empowers residents by granting them ownership of the land, fostering a unique connection to their environment. As the city thrives, so too do the residents, creating a symbiotic relationship where success stimulates social services without imposing additional financial burdens on taxpayers. This refreshing model could inspire future urban developments, embodying a balance between capitalism and community welfare.

Emphasis on Sustainability: Green Innovations

With a firm commitment to sustainability, Telosa also boasts water conservation systems, aeroponic farming, and renewable energy sources. The integration of these eco-friendly practices reflects a forward-thinking approach to urban living. The city actively promotes biodiversity, with plant-covered buildings creating serene spaces that contribute to both the aesthetic and health benefits for its inhabitants.

Building a Community: Engagement and Collaboration

As Telosa transitions from design to reality, community engagement has become crucial. The organization has hosted numerous forums where future residents can voice their opinions and ideas. TELosa’s community foundation CEO, Jon Mallon, emphasizes the significance of focusing on the people in this venture. By actively involving citizens in the development process, Telosa stands to build a community that reflects its residents' genuine needs and aspirations.

Update Exploring the Unique Design of Buenos Aires' Enofilo Wine Shop The Enofilo wine shop, nestled in the Bajo Belgrano neighborhood of Buenos Aires, showcases an innovative architectural approach that resonates with the city's unique urban fabric. Designed by the local studio of Juan Campanini and Josefina Sposito, this 175 square metre space artfully combines aesthetic appeal with functionality, creating an inviting atmosphere for digital nomads and wine enthusiasts alike. A Mesh Facade: Blending Urban and Domestic Elements The most striking feature of Enofilo is its metallic mesh facade, which serves as a canvas reflecting the intricate character of Buenos Aires’ streetscape. Inspired by the city’s fragmented aesthetic, the architects aimed to create a structure that complements its surroundings while also standing out as a new addition. The shimmering sliver-coloured mesh wraps around the pre-existing brick walls, forming a delicate yet bold interface between the shop's internal ambience and the urban hustle outside. The Interior: An Inviting Space for Modern Work Styles Upon entering Enofilo, visitors are welcomed into a communal tasting area, ideal for social interaction and networking. With built-in shelving that functions as a wine library clad in the same mesh treatment as the exterior, the interior design echoes the cohesive theme established by the facade. This approach not only reinforces the visual continuity between inside and outside but also enriches the atmospheric quality of the space, making it conducive for work and relaxation. The dark granite counter beneath rough sand-coloured plaster ceilings provides an inviting focal point for interaction, while the light blue metallic staircase leads the visitors to the upper floor. Bridging the Domestic and Urban: A Design Necessity In designing Enofilo, Campanini and Sposito faced the challenge of a complex urban environment that required them to redefine the relationship between public and private spaces. The carefully engineered staircase acts as a pivotal element that connects the upper and lower levels, serving both aesthetic and functional roles. This progression mirrors the experiences of remote workers and digital nomads who traverse various professional settings — from private offices to communal spaces. Focusing on Energy: Key Lessons in Design The design team at Enofilo underscored a crucial lesson in architecture: understanding where to focus energy can make mundane elements appear extraordinary. By spotlighting both the street-front interaction of the building and the experience of navigating the staircase, they created features that resonate deeply with visitors. Emphasizing structure as a medium for communication and connection fosters an environment that encourages productivity and engagement. Local Influence and Global Inspiration Enofilo is not just a wine shop; it is a testament to local artistry and adaptability in the face of modern demands. It positions itself among other notable international wine shop designs—which also integrate their context with innovative architecture, such as the burgundy leather showroom in Milan or a cave-like bar in Valladolid, Spain.
